1) I like how you moved the logo up.
2) If you can make this part of the logo shoot up the top like how it does the bottom it would look a bit slicker. If not no biggie.
3) Good job. Fills the site more and doesn't break it up.

4) Here's the meat and bones. See how big this line is in the padding? That's how big the line should be in #5. You can either increase the padding of that box, or increase the bottom margin of the lighter box. Also, under "Pretty sweet site, eh?", there seems to be a fair big of padding.
